CHDI Foundation, Inc.

CHDI is a private, non-profit foundation that works with scientists around the world toward the development of treatments for Huntington’s disease (HD). HD is a rare genetic neurodegenerative disease. Despite having identified the gene mutation that causes the disease twenty years ago, scientists and clinicians are still struggling to understand this fatal disease. There is no cure and few treatments for the motor, cognitive, and affective symptoms of HD. CHDI periodically hosts Workshops with around twenty participants to discuss progress and future directions in HD research. Since 2008, I have covered these two-day, freestyle discussions and compiled Workshop Reports that summarize their findings.
